Description

This trail is a continuation from Golden Orb and Black Forest. There is well constructed sign showing the transition of named sections which starts with a hard left followed by large wide flat rock. Many on 26" take it wide and try to angle back across the face of rock but watch for slip out. Others on larger tires (27.5" & 29") take the turn tight and shoot for V at the dirt to rock interface. Rain makes for bigger challenge either way.

The trail then continues on with many mild rollers with large rocks positioned throughout as obstacles to avoid. There is nothing way over the top here as the trail is more than wide enough to navigate. Many of the quick ups contain tree roots that require lots of momentum to carry them. If you have a dropper post, this is the ideal section to use it as you are up/down probably 10+ times.

About 3/4 the way along this trail section is flat rock garden about 25' long with a couple small (8" or so) taller rocks in middle. It is completely rideable with a little momentum, weight on rear tire, and a few strategic leg pumps. Watch out though as many on trail seem overwhelmed and stop on/in/after it thus blocking the path sometimes.

The end of this section continues seamlessly into next section called Martian which, like other sections, is well labeled
